Beautiful Morning...Witnessed by whom?

There they lay watching rising sun.
No more can night see daylight,
than darkness hide me more.
Desiring a new beginning, feeling
that world slowly slipping away,
hands and fingers open and
those old things blended with the wind.

Now, we lay trembling between what was
as all old slowly disappears.
The heavenly host turns on light,
leaving those things in the dark,
illuminating a brand new day

Many suns and moons, the norms
of my times confined, but I have
the key, now my dear,
release this captive bird to wing free

Loudly dreaming!
I felt his arm
encircling my waist,
our lips obsessing.
Heat, need, and greed
gathered, braking chains,
opening doors, uninhibiting fervor.
Like thieves we took what we wanted...

Now what's next:
In the stillness of morning, she relaxes her eyes on his knee-length
nightgown with cute little black bears frolicking on off-white back ground.
She is wearing ruby red satin pajamas- top cozying up to her neck, making unnoticeable her bare breast... all the while the sun smiling
with favor, and planting warm kissess on each cheek.
Looking into each other's eyes they exchanged love-rings,
and placed them on each heart.

Sweet and salty tears flowed down her face, over and down all the lines that veiled her time worn-beauty.
Looking into each other's eyes they,
leapt into the arms of bliss.
Two hearts joined like the sea and sky.

" We humbly accept each and every word and promise to love and cherish each other forever"
